“I ended up being impatient” - Fabricio Andrade identifies key mistake in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u title defeat

Former ONE bantamweight MMA world champion ‘Wonder Boy’ Fabricio Andrade of Brazil knows where he went wrong against ‘The Tormentor’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u of Mongolia.

The two locked horns in the main event at ONE Fight Night 38: Andrade vs. Baatarkhuu on Prime Video earlier this month, and the 28-year-old Fortaleza native lost via fourth-round rear-naked choke submission.

Taking to Instagram to address his defeat, Andrade says the loss was one hundred percent his fault.

‘Wonder Boy’ said:

“Enkh really is a really tough guy. I already knew this before the fight took place. I was already prepared for this. But when I applied the knockdowns, I ended up being impatient. I lost a little patience.”

Needless to say, Andrade will be looking to get his belt back in the near future, and is seeking a rematch with the Physical: Asia finalist.

Fabricio Andrade gives credit to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u for world title victory: “He deserves to be the new champion”

‘Wonder Boy’ Fabricio Andrade is gracious in both victory and defeat, and he knows when to give credit where it’s due.

After his loss to ‘The Tormentor’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u at ONE Fight Night 38 on Prime Video, Andrade praised Baatarkhuu’s toughness and hailed him as the rightful new ruler.

‘Wonder Boy’ said:

“So, I’m recording this video here to talk a little bit about what happened in the last fight. Unfortunately, the positive result did not come, and I’m not recording this video here to give excuses. Really, that night, Enkh was the better fighter, and he deserves to be the new champion.”

Andrade added:

“I also want to thank everyone, regardless of the result, who have sent positive messages, support messages. Also, thank you to the Mongolian fans, who have been quite respectful, as Enkh also is. He was a very respectful guy, and the respect is mutual.”
